Overview

The Gold for Gold program ended in March 2017.

The Yale University Library is partnering with the Royal Society of Chemistry (RSC) to support open access publishing under the Gold for Gold initiative. The program offers voucher codes that enable researchers to publish their paper in RSC journals free of charge, as a Gold Open Access article, without paying the normal article publication fee.

 

Benefits

An open access article is available to all readers without any barriers to access, increasing the visiiblity of the research. RSC offers authors the choice of making their article open access. If you choose this publication route, you would normally pay an article processing fee after peer-review and acceptance. However, by using a voucher code, the fee is waived.
